nginx 0.1.36 *) Change: if the request header has duplicate the "Host", "Connection", "Content-Length", or "Authorization" lines, then nginx now returns the 400 error. *) Change: the "post_accept_timeout" directive was canceled. *) Feature: the "default", "af=", "bl=", "deferred", and "bind" parameters of the "listen" directive. *) Feature: the FreeBSD accept filters support. *) Feature: the Linux TCP_DEFER_ACCEPT support. *) Bugfix: the ngx_http_autoindex_module did not support the file names in UTF-8. *) Bugfix: the new log file can be rotated by the -USR1 signal only if the reconfiguration by the -HUP signal was made twice.
